Philip Rivers News
Monday, January 26, 10:10 AM
Former NFL quarterback Philip Rivers has withdrawn from the Buffalo Bills' head coaching search, per NFL Network's Mike Garafolo. Garafolo reports that NFL head coaching "might very well be in (Rivers') future, just not right now." After initially hanging up his cleats at the end of the 2020 season, Rivers came out of retirement at age 44 and finished the 2025 season as the starting quarterback of the Indianapolis Colts. He has coached high school football, but has no coaching experience at the NFL level. Buffalo moved on from long-time head coach Sean McDermott after the team's recent AFC Divisional Round loss to the Denver Broncos. McDermott went 98-50 in the regular season across nine years as the head man in Buffalo and led the team to seven consecutive double-digit win seasons from 2019 through 2025. However, Buffalo has not yet broken through past the AFC Championship Game since the emergence of star quarterback Josh Allen. A clear favorite to replace McDermott has yet to emerge, but the Bills appear to be casting a wide net in their search.

Dak Prescott News
Wednesday, July 29, 12:06 PM
Dallas Cowboys quarterback Dak Prescott opened his 11th training camp with the organization Wednesday, the same day he turned 33, according to Tommy Yarrish. Prescott has spent his entire career in Dallas since the Cowboys selected him 135th overall in the fourth round of the 2016 NFL Draft. He enters the 2026 season after starting all 17 games and completing 404 of 600 passes for 4,552 yards, 30 touchdowns, and 10 interceptions with a 99.5 passer rating in 2025. His passing-yardage total ranked third in the NFL and was the second highest of his career, trailing only the 4,902 yards he recorded in 2019. Prescott also rushed 53 times for 177 yards and two scores last season. The veteran remains Dallas' unquestioned starter and continues to offer fantasy value through his passing volume and touchdown production.
